To enter capital letters, numbers, and symbols

Press the modifier key (Shift, Num, Sym, or Fn) first, and then press another
key. For the key arrangement, refer to the chart on  page 17.

After modifier keys are pressed, the following icons appear on the status bar of
the display.
To lock a modifier key, press it twice. To unlock it, press it again.

To use shortcuts

For shortcuts of common editing tasks, press and release the Fn key, and then
press one of the keys listed in the following table.

Key

Press Fn to select

Fn + “A”

Select all

Fn + “X”

Cut

Fn + “C”

Copy

Fn + “V”

Paste

Note

• All shortcuts may not be available in all application programs.
